Tasty Tartare and Chunky Chips: A Review of Leaf Lovers Birmingham
On Christmas Eve, my sister Tia and I had the opportunity to try two Christmas burgers and 2 sampler menus from the new vegan hotspot in Moseley, Leaf Lovers Birmingham. I'm a bit out of the blogging swing of things so forgot to take pictures, so have nabbed a couple from their Twitter. This new venture is based in The Prince, Moseley, and your food is served through a nifty little hatchet by a French man called Cyd. Being a vegetarian, I always jump at the chance to try new plant-based eateries, and this one has set up just at the right time, with Veganuary just around the corner!
The burger was sizeable - in fact, Tia called it a 'hefty burger' - and was packed full of flavour. Featuring a wonderfully crispy Chik'n patty which would rival its meat equivalents and loaded with delicious roast parsnips, gravy mayo (genius), sage stuffing on cranberry sauce, I knew it would be a winner even before taking a bite. The gravy mayo might have been the star of the show for me, but the combination of all the flavours came together to make a Christmas miracle, neatly packaged in a dairy-free brioche bun.
All in all, I'd definitely recommend paying Leaf Lovers a visit if you're in the area, as you'll be guaranteed a filling meal that will tantalise your tastebuds. And as I said, with Veganuary starting tomorrow, what better time to try such a great vegan spot?
